> I've installed Debian 'Woody' on my 500MHz G3 iMac. I'd like to use 
> Xeasyconf (which I had much success with in Gentoo) to configure my 
> X-Windows. Where can I get the binary? Thanks.

is this what you need?:
http://www.rdg.mirror.ac.uk/sites/www.ibiblio.org/gentoo/distfiles/xeasyconf-0.1.5.tar.gz/xeasyconf-0.1.5/Xeasyconf?extract=true

you might try it the debian way:
dpkg-reconfigure xserver-xfree86
